Why choose one over the other?
Reasons to choose InMotion S1
- •Range of 90 km versus 45.1 km on the Segway Ninebot E45
- •Battery capacity of 675 Wh compared to 368 Wh
- •10″ wheels rather than 9″ for a smoother ride
- •Top speed of 30 km/h versus 29.9 km/h
Reasons to choose Segway Ninebot E45
- •Weight of 16.4 kg versus 24 kg for easier carrying and storage
- •700 W peak motor power vs. unspecified motor on the InMotion S1
- •Rear disc brake for more reliable stopping power
- •IPX4 water resistance rating (the S1 has no IP rating)

📝 Our Verdict
Riders who need maximum range and a larger battery should choose the InMotion S1, while commuters seeking a lighter scooter with stronger braking, water resistance, and higher peak power will prefer the Segway Ninebot E45.
